Seichi is guided by the belief that home should be a unique place where beauty, quietude, and warmth converge to create a true sense of refuge, a sanctuary of comfort and belonging.
Rooted at the intersection of aesthetics and functionality, the studio shapes interiors through clean architectural lines, natural materials, nuanced textures, and a thoughtfully curated palette. Each project is approached with precision and intention; nothing is superfluous, and everything holds purpose. The result is interiors that are refined, balanced, and timeless.
Founded by Cynthia Yoshino, Seichi reflects nearly a decade of experience within the design industry. For eight years, Cynthia served as Director of Design and Sales at a high-end showroom in West Hollywood, leading design and project development and client relations at the highest level.
Inspired by Brazilian and Japanese influences, Cynthia’s approach merges warmth and sensory richness with clarity and restraint. This cultural duality subtly shapes the studio’s work, resulting in interiors that convey warmth, timelessness, and a sense of permanence. These are spaces conceived not only to be visually compelling but to be meaningfully lived in.
